F fineyu Unregistered / Unconfirmed GUEST, unregistred user! 2002-04-19 #41 hi:TXJ,你的问题解决了吧,我现在要编一个超市收银系统的前台打印, 很明显,纸张高度是动态变化的,请问你是怎样解决这个问题的?
G goodfox2002 Unregistered / Unconfirmed GUEST, unregistred user! 2002-04-28 #42 直接用打印机的控制码,在每页的后面调整一下下一页的开始位置,你试试看。 比较麻烦,不过我的一个服装洗涤码程序就是这样解决的。 Function Escape(hdc:Hdc; nEscape,cbInput:Integer; lpvInData:LPCSTR; lpvOutData:LPVOID):Integer; 那位高手看一下我的问题呀?关于打印机状态检测的! http://www.delphibbs.com/delphibbs/dispq.asp?lid=1072105
直接用打印机的控制码,在每页的后面调整一下下一页的开始位置,你试试看。 比较麻烦,不过我的一个服装洗涤码程序就是这样解决的。 Function Escape(hdc:Hdc; nEscape,cbInput:Integer; lpvInData:LPCSTR; lpvOutData:LPVOID):Integer; 那位高手看一下我的问题呀?关于打印机状态检测的! http://www.delphibbs.com/delphibbs/dispq.asp?lid=1072105